Abstract

Embodiments of a curved glass article are disclosed. The article includes a glass sheet having a first major surface and a second major surface opposite to the first major surface. The second major surface defines a first curvature of the glass sheet. The article also includes a display bonded to the second major surface of the glass sheet using an optically clear adhesive. The display has a perimeter with a display edge proximal to the first curvature. The article also includes a bumper piece disposed at least along the display edge proximal to the first curvature and a frame bonded to the second surface of the glass sheet using an adhesive. The frame is disposed around the display and over the bumper piece. In the article, the adhesive has a first modulus and the bumper piece has a second modulus that is greater than the first modulus.
